In Loving Memory of Julijana Biro
October 31, 1951 – November 14, 2025
It is with heavy hearts and deep sorrow that we announce the passing of Julijana Biro, who left us suddenly on November 14th, 2025, at the age of 74.
Born in Serbia and proud of her Hungarian roots, Julijana built a life filled with love, family, and tradition. She came to Canada over 25 years ago, worked at Linamar, and after retiring spent her time doing what she loved most — being with her family, especially her grandchildren.
Julijana was the beloved wife of the late Janos Biro, and the loving mother of Erne (Krisztina) and Robert (Mary Joy). She was a devoted and joyful grandmother to Naomi, Beatrix, Nicolette, and Tas, and a delighted great-grandmother to little Lucy, who brought her endless happiness.
Predeceased by her parents, Maria and Vince Toldi, Julijana is also remembered by many siblings, as well as, nieces, nephews, extended family, and friends.
She had a good sense of humor and was full of life. She loved plants and gardening, cooking Hungarian dishes, and travelling and exploring all over the world. She never said no to an invitation — if you asked her to come, she showed up, ready to share food, stories, and laughter. She especially loved attending Hungarian events, keeping her culture alive and close to her heart.
Her legacy lives on in the kindness she shared, the traditions she passed down, and the family she held together with her warmth, her laughter, and her endless care.
